原子吸收光谱法测定肺热清解口服液中10种金属元素的含量

Determination of ten types of metal elements content in Feireqingjie oral liquid by atomicabsorption spectrometry
原文传递
导出
摘要 目的 对肺热清解口服液中铜(Cu)、铬(Cr)、镉(Cd)、钴(Co)、铁(Fe)、锰(Mn)、钠(Na)、钾(K)、镁(Mg)和锌(Zn)共10种金属元素的含量进行测定,为其质量控制及临床应用提供依据。方法 采用湿法消解法消解样品,采用石墨炉原子吸收光谱法测定肺热清解口服液中Cu、Cr、Cd、Co、Fe和Mn金属元素的含量,采用火焰原子吸收光谱法测定Na、K、Mg和Zn金属元素的含量。结果 三个批次肺热清解口服液中均检出Cu、Cr、Cd、Co、Fe、Mn、Na、K、Mg和Zn元素,所建立的标准曲线相关系数r〉0.999 0,加样回收率在93.7%~104.2%内,精密度试验RSD在1.6%内,重复性试验RSD在2.0%内。结论 该方法适用于肺热清解口服液中金属元素的限量控制。 Objective To determine the contents of Cu, Cr, Cd, Co, Fe, Mn, Na, K, Mg and Zn in Feireqingjie oral liquid to provide scientific basis for quality control and clinical application of Feireqingjie oral liquid. Methods Wet-digestion methods were adopted to digest the samples. The graphite furnace atomic absorption spectrometry was adopted to determine the contents of Cu, Cr, Cd, Co, Fe and Mn. The flame atomic absorption spectrometry was adopted to determine the contents of Na, K, Mg and Zn. Results Cu, Cr, Cd, Co, Fe, Mn, Na, K, Mg and Zn were all detectable in three batches of Feireqingjie oral liquid. The correlation coefficients of standard curve were greater than 0.999 0. The recovery of samples was between 93.7% and 104. 2%. The RSD of precision was lower than 1.6% ,and the RSD of repeatability was lower than 2. 0%. Conclusions This method is suitable for the limit control of metal elements contents in Feireqingjie oral liquid.
